OM Series IP Telephony System
Devices installed in one or multiple sites can be interconnected for the following purposes:
Expanding the capacity of the facility;
Making direct and free inter-site calling and making outbound call to PSTN via trunks on other
devices.

5.1 Multi-site Network with Simple Dialing Scheme

In this simple form of multi-site network, inter-site calls are made by dialing the called party's extension
without extra prefix digits. The dialing plan of this scheme is simple and straightforward, and therefore, it
is suitable to applications in which multiple devices are stacked to expand the port capacity , and it is also
suitable to form a private network of headquarter and its branch offices. The multi-site network with
simple form requires a carefully designed numbering plan for each device to avoid potential number
conflicts.
The configuration of multi-site network with simple form includes the configurations of the device on the
managing site and the devices on regular sites. The device list of the multi-site network is maintained by
the device on the managing site, which distributes the device list to the devices on the regular sites,
illustrated as below.
